CS 303 Kent State
Find below a list of sample documents for Kent State CS 303 course.
Kent State CS 303 documents:
-
Heaps Definition: A heap is a binary tree with the following conditions: Shape requirement: it is essentially complete: All its levels are full except possibly the last level, where only some rightmost leaves may be missing. . Parental dominance
-
Decrease and Conquer Decrease and Conquer Exploring the relationship between a solution to a given instance of (e.g., P(n) )a problem and a solution to a smaller instance (e.g., P(n/2) or P(n-1) )of the same problem. Use top down(recursive) or botto
-
CS303 Spring 05 Homework 4 (25 pts) Due: March 17 (Thu) 2005 Exercises 6.4 Problem 1 (10 pts) Problem 2 (5 pts) Problem 6.b and 6.c (10 pts)
-
CS303 Spring 05 Homework 5 (25 pts) Due: April 7 (Thur.) 2005 Exercises 8.2 Problem 7 (10 pts) Exercises 8.4 Problem 2.a (10 pts) Problem 5 (5pts)
-
CS303 Spring 05 Homework 2 (25 pts) Due: Feb. 3 (Thu), 2005 1. Exercise 2.3, P68 Problem 6 (10pts) 2. Exercise 2.4, P76-77 Problem 1 (6pts), part b, c, and e. Problem 7 (9 pts)
-
Review Overview Fundamentals of Analysis of Algorithm Efficiency Algorithmic Techniques Divide-and-Conquer, Decrease-and-Conquer Dynamic Programming Greedy Technique Data Structures Heaps Graphs adjacency matrices & adjacency linked lists Trees 2
-
CS303 Computer Algorithms Instructor: Dr. Yanxia Jia (yjia@ashland.edu) Course web page http:/www.ashland.edu/~yjia/Courses/CS303/S05_CS303_Syl.html Why Study Algorithms? Al Khawarizmi A great Iranian mathematician, geographer and astronomer. He int
-
Study Guide (Chapter 4 and 5) Chapter 4 Understand the idea of divide-and-conquer. Sorting algorithms: Mergesort, quicksort, and insertion sort. o How do the algorithms work? Are they in-place? o Time efficiency: the best and worst case. Binary se
-
Space and Time Tradeoffs (Hashing) 1 Space and Time Tradeoffs Space and Time tradeoffs in algorithm design are a well-known issue . Example: computing values of a function at many points. One type of technique is to use extra space to facilitate f
Textbooks related to CS 303 Kent State: